Hello crafty friends! Lauren here, sharing this shaker card made with some of the newest Brutus Monroe clear toner sheets and sketch foil.

I started by running the double dots clear toner sheet through the laminator with the silver sketch foil. I used alcohol ink on the back of the foiled panel to add some color to the transparent sheet. I die cut a frame from Alabaster cardstock and adhered the foiled panel to the back. I lined the back of the frame with foam tape and sprinkled the shaker elements in. I attached a panel of Alabaster cardstock to the back, closing off the shaker area. I used hot glue to attach some of the white and watercolor flowers to the front of the card. I heat embossed the sentiment in Sterling EP onto a scrap piece of Alabaster cardstock and trimmed it down to a banner shape before adhering it to the card front.
